0

您刚刚安装了一个流星包,由于某种原因它无法正常工作。您怀疑是包本身有错误。你想调查那个。你是怎样做的?

最理想的情况是,您可以运行一个命令,用正确的版本分叉原始包存储库并替换您的流星应用程序中的原始包,为您调试它做好准备,一旦修复,可能会生成一个拉取请求。

我不希望这样的东西作为单个命令存在,但是您是否有遵循的工作流程来做到这一点?还是您以不同的方式解决问题?

4

1 回答 1

1

将包的 git 克隆到本地包文件夹中。修复您需要的任何错误。提交他们。并提出拉取请求。接受拉取请求后,您可以删除本地包并使用常规包。

从我过去询问的时候开始,似乎没有更简单的方法可以做到这一点。但老实说,这种方法并没有太多的工作。

此外,如果您只想调试,您可以在运行时单步执行包代码,而无需在本地克隆 repo。(假设它在开发模式下运行并且没有被 Meteor 缩小)。

于 2015-09-08T12:11:39.653 回答